J2ObjC: add references to files needed when transpiling with Java 11 support.
Change-Id: I9f9780ef2ce8f70ec2a1016b1da02a064ac422da
Signed-off-by: Philipp Wollermann <philwo@google.com>
diff --git a/third_party/java/j2objc/BUILD.remote b/third_party/java/j2objc/BUILD.remote
index f96701f..46d17df 100644
--- a/third_party/java/j2objc/BUILD.remote
+++ b/third_party/java/j2objc/BUILD.remote
@@ -29,6 +29,15 @@
cmd = "cp $< $@",
)
+filegroup(
+ name = "jre_emul_module",
+ srcs = [
+ J2_DIR + "lib/jre_emul_module/lib/jrt-fs.jar",
+ J2_DIR + "lib/jre_emul_module/lib/modules",
+ J2_DIR + "lib/jre_emul_module/release",
+ ],
+)
+
java_import(
name = "annotations",
jars = [J2_DIR + "lib/j2objc_annotations.jar"],
diff --git a/third_party/java/j2objc/BUILD.tools b/third_party/java/j2objc/BUILD.tools
index 4f9c9947..0295bcb 100644
--- a/third_party/java/j2objc/BUILD.tools
+++ b/third_party/java/j2objc/BUILD.tools
@@ -32,6 +32,11 @@
cmd = "cp $< $@",
)
+filegroup(
+ name = "jre_emul_module",
+ srcs = ["@bazel_j2objc//:jre_emul_module"],
+)
+
objc_library(
name = "jre_core_lib",
deps = ["@bazel_j2objc//:jre_core_lib"],